Transaction 32c2e368af96021ec30f2cb957059b7ec70db4395e74b78d4511b87533791b06

39 Input
2 Outputs
  • 32c2e368af96021ec30f2cb957059b7ec70db4395e74b78d4511b87533791b06:0
  • value  500000000
    address  2MtAvPkZXxyCTdwn34gD5aWJiZnHtVXbqxH
  • 32c2e368af96021ec30f2cb957059b7ec70db4395e74b78d4511b87533791b06:1
  • value  18868746
    address  mqdofsXHpePPGBFXuwwypAqCcXi48Xhb2f